Digantara secures $2M funding from Aditya Birla Ventures and more


TLDR:

  • Spacetech startup Digantara raises $2 million from Aditya Birla Ventures and Sidbi Venture Capital.
  • The final close of the Bengaluru-based startup’s Series A stage of funding is at $12 million.

Spacetech startup Digantara has secured $2 million in funding from Aditya Birla Ventures and Sidbi Venture Capital. This investment marks the completion of the startup’s Series A funding round, which now totals $12 million. The company operates a Space-Mission Assurance Platform (Space-MAP) focused on space situational awareness by providing stakeholders with datasets and orbital insights. Digantara has also unveiled a military and defence suite called STARS to enhance national sovereign space capabilities. The company plans to expand globally and launch two space-based SSA sensors in 2025.
